Waymo Expands: Four Cities in 2024

Waymo is set to transform urban mobility by extending its fully autonomous ride-hailing service to the public across four major cities within the year. This development marks a significant leap towards making self-driving technology a commonplace aspect of daily life. Starting from March 14, select members of the public in Los Angeles will have the first taste of this innovative service, following a successful initiation of rider-only testing in Austin.

During a session at SXSW, Tekedra Mawakana, co-CEO of Waymo, emphasized the transition from a futuristic dream to a practical solution, “Once an unimaginable future, autonomous driving is now a real-world way of getting around for tens of thousands of people each week.” The service is not only about convenience but also safety, comfort, and an enjoyable experience for its users.

Los Angeles Initiatives: Los Angeles users will enjoy rides within a 63 square mile area, eventually moving to a paid model after starting with free rides. More than 50,000 people are already on the waitlist, with plans to gradually onboard them, alongside distributing temporary codes at local events. The Waymo Driver has been thoroughly evaluated in LA over the past year, with users rating their experiences highly, averaging 4.7 out of 5 stars.

Austin’s Journey: Austin’s coverage includes a 43 square mile area, focusing on a phased approach starting with Waymo employees. The city holds historical significance for Waymo, being the location for its pioneering public autonomous ride. The expansion strategy involves community engagement and safety-driven development, supported by over 10 million miles of autonomous driving and extensive simulation data.
